The moment of inertia, otherwise known as the mass moment of inertia, angular mass, second moment of mass, or most accurately, rotational inertia, of a rigid body is a quantity that determines the torque needed for a desired angular acceleration about a rotational axis, akin to how mass determines the force needed for a desired acceleration.It depends on the body's mass distribution and the . We can use our result for the infinitesimal work to find that the rotational power is the product of the applied torque with the angular velocity of the rigid body, \[P_{\mathrm{rot}} \equiv \frac{d W_{\mathrm{rot}}}{d t}=\tau_{S, z} \frac{d \theta}{d t}=\tau_{S, z} \omega_{z} \nonumber \].
